About this school
Webber Middle School is
an urban public school
in Fort Collins, Colorado that is part of Poudre School District.
It serves 739 students
in grades 6 - 8 with a student/teacher ratio of 16.8:1.
Its teachers have had 39 projects funded on DonorsChoose.
